Output fc52960e75a53993da975b05312683981f5638edeceb6deec82dc70419c26b24:0

value
575600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8829640f1f4717a3e27730e73f82a35bec0d08ab OP_EQUAL
address
3E6yQX6kCnTAct6bZeqKR5kLEJCfrPJWX1
transaction
fc52960e75a53993da975b05312683981f5638edeceb6deec82dc70419c26b24
confirmations
83254
spent
true